Wood Deck Repair in Redmond, WA
Wood deck repair services address issues related to the restoration and maintenance of existing wooden outdoor decks. This includes fixing structural damage, replacing rotted or broken boards, repairing or replacing damaged railings, and addressing issues caused by weathering or wear over time. Projects typically involve assessing the condition of the deck, removing and replacing compromised materials, and ensuring the structure remains safe and stable for everyday use. Homeowners often seek these services to extend the lifespan of their decks, improve safety, and enhance the overall appearance of their outdoor living spaces.
Before requesting wood deck repair, property owners should understand the extent of damage or deterioration present, including whether there are issues with rot, loose boards, or compromised support beams. It’s also helpful to consider the age of the deck and any previous repairs or treatments. Clear information about the deck’s size, material, and specific problem areas can assist in planning the appropriate repairs. Proper assessment and planning ensure that repairs address current issues effectively and help maintain the deck’s durability and safety.

Common Wood Deck Repair Jobs
Wood deck repair involves fixing damaged or rotting boards to restore safety and appearance.
Structural reinforcement includes replacing or adding support beams to ensure deck stability.
Surface restoration addresses splintering, warping, or uneven decking for a smooth, safe surface.
Rot and insect damage repair targets areas affected by pests or moisture to prevent further deterioration.
Board replacement involves swapping out broken or decayed planks to maintain deck integrity.
Water damage repair focuses on fixing issues caused by moisture exposure to prolong deck lifespan.
Wood Deck Repair Questions
What types of damage require wood deck repair? Common issues include rotting wood, loose or cracked boards, and termite damage that can compromise deck safety and appearance.
How can I tell if my deck needs repairs? Signs include sagging sections, splintered or broken boards, and visible rot or discoloration in the wood surface.
What are typical repair options for damaged decks? Repairs often involve replacing damaged boards, reinforcing support beams, and applying protective treatments to extend lifespan.
Is it necessary to remove the entire deck for repairs? Not always; many repairs focus on specific damaged areas without requiring full deck removal.
